Loop Sort Level 205 Walkthrough
Loop Sort Level 205 is a six-group U loop with two side-entry lanes, two three-row inner columns, and a four-truck lower queue. Start with the top-right inner orange front, follow its magenta/pink and blue reveals, then resolve the lower B3 cyan/yellow and late red/gray/green/brown phases.

How to Solve Loop Sort Level 205 — Full Solution
- Tap the top-row horizontal truck in the right inner column on orange and let it travel down the right rail, across the bottom right-to-left, and up the left rail.
- Re-read that same right-top truck and tap its revealed magenta/pink front, then its blue front, waiting for each phase to clear the U route.
- Keep the left yellow/covered, gray/covered, and orange/covered inner trucks staged while the right-top blue train clears; release their visible yellow, gray, orange, and green fronts only when actionable.
- Tap B3, the third lower upright source, on orange; after it clears, re-read and tap its revealed cyan/light-blue and later pink/yellow fronts as shown.
- Continue with the visible inner yellow, gray, orange, and green fronts and the side magenta/blue/orange traffic, waiting for the 4/6 and 5/6 status phases to clear the shared return.
- Finish the lower queue as the video exposes B1 red, B2 gray/pink-purple, B3 green, and B4 brown; allow the late waves to clear before adding another source.
- Confirm all six inner trucks and all four lower/side source positions show checks, the U is empty, confetti appears, and the LOOP SORT outro plays.

Common Mistakes to Avoid
- Assuming the first tap is a left pink source or an outer lane when the earliest identifiable release is the top-right inner orange front.
- Tapping a covered lower panel or B3's next layer without re-reading the visible front after orange clears.
- Releasing B2 purple/gray/pink or B4 brown while orange, magenta, or blue traffic still occupies the bottom return.
